Grow your career. Be the difference. Leading the commercialization of ground‑breaking technology that captures CO₂ directly from air is challenging and exhilarating. As a member of the CE team, you’ll be surrounded by smart, adventurous, curious people committed to progressing our Direct Air Capture (DAC) and AIR TO FUELS™ technologies. We’re a diverse team of innovators hailing from around the world with a shared vision, purpose, and commitment to deliver large‑scale climate‑change solutions. Our headquarters is in Squamish, B.C., and our presence is expanding in many other markets around the world as we commercialize our technologies.

Position Scope

CE is looking for one Co‑op student interested in developing their IT Support skills, supporting Business, Engineering, and Operations users.

As a key part of the Information Technology team, you will assist the IT Administrator in providing infrastructure support services to users.

Reporting to the IT Administrator, typical tasks in this role would include IT work related to onboarding new employees, responding to user requests/incidents, and assisting with our hardware evergreen program. Our computing environment includes a combination of on‑premise, cloud, and industrial services, so experience with these technologies would be useful.

  • This position is a temporary, 8‑12 month co‑op position starting in September 2026
  • The schedule follows a M‑F, 40hrs/week schedule
  • This position is based in Squamish, BC.
  • Relocation support is provided, including first 4 weeks company‑paid accommodation
  • This role pays $22-26/hour

Responsibilities

You will gain experience providing help desk and technical support for a wide range of issues including operating system, hardware, network, and general software (e.g., M365) systems. You will help support the following tasks:

  • Assist in the procurement of IT hardware
  • Assist with maintenance of IT inventory
  • Troubleshooting problems with systems and programs
  • Monitoring and maintaining networks and servers
  • Upgrading, installing, and configuring new hardware and software to meet company objectives
  • Implementing security protocols and procedures to prevent potential threats
  • Creating user accounts and performing access control
  • Documenting processes, as well as backing up and archiving data
  • Developing data retrieval and recovery procedures
  • Training on standard hardware and software
  • Managing software licenses as required
